Critical Environments That Require Continuous Monitoring

1. Data Centers & Server Rooms

IT infrastructure generates constant heat, and even with active cooling, localised hotspots form near high-density racks. Overheating accelerates hardware degradation and increases shutdown risk; incorrect humidity raises static discharge and condensation risk. SIOTA provides continuous zone-level monitoring so recommended operating ranges (18–27°C, 45–60% RH) are maintained and any deviation is flagged instantly.

5. Manufacturing Plants & Precision Equipment Rooms

CNC machines, control panels, and automation systems are sensitive to heat and humidity. Excess heat accelerates component wear and reduces lifespan; high humidity increases corrosion in electrical panels and control systems. SIOTA’s monitoring ensures production environments remain within optimal operating conditions — reducing unplanned downtime and extending equipment life.

6. UPS Rooms & Battery Storage

Battery performance degrades significantly in high-temperature environments. Lithium-ion and VRLA batteries operating above rated temperatures experience shortened cycle life, accelerated internal resistance, and increased fire risk. SIOTA’s monitoring helps facility teams maintain battery rooms at safe thermal levels — protecting backup power reliability for data centers, hospitals, and telecom infrastructure.

How SIOTA’s IoT-Based Monitoring System Works

How SIOTA’s IoT Monitoring System Works

SIOTA installs wireless temperature and humidity sensors at strategically identified critical points across your facility — server aisles, cold room interiors, freezer chambers, storage zones, cleanroom panels, battery racks, and manufacturing floor control zones. Deployment is completely non-intrusive: no civil work, no rewiring, and no disruption to operations. Sensors go live within 48 hours.

Each sensor continuously transmits secure environmental readings to an IoT gateway, and all data streams to SIOTA’s cloud dashboard in real time. Facility managers can view live readings, compare trends across rooms and sites, analyse historical patterns, and receive alerts on any device — desktop, tablet, or mobile.

Custom threshold limits are configured for each zone according to your operational requirements. The moment temperature or humidity crosses a predefined limit, the system triggers instant alerts via SMS, email, and dashboard notification — so your team can act before operational impact occurs.

From Reactive Maintenance to Predictive Maintenance

Stop Reacting. Start Preventing.

Most facilities discover environmental problems after the damage — a server shut down due to overheating, a cold storage temperature alarm at 3 AM, or a cleanroom batch failed as an audit finding. Reactive maintenance means higher repair costs, emergency replacements, compliance risk, and lost production.

IoT-based environmental monitoring changes this model entirely. By continuously analysing temperature and humidity trends, SIOTA’s system identifies patterns that precede failure — HVAC degradation, insulation loss, airflow imbalance, and heat concentration zones — before conditions reach critical levels.

The result: equipment runs longer, inventory stays protected, compliance documentation is always current, and facility teams shift from firefighting to proactive management.

 

Predictive monitoring in practice:

A cold storage facility using SIOTA identified a gradual temperature rise of 0.3°C per day in one chamber — traced to a failing compressor before any product was affected. Maintenance was scheduled proactively, avoiding emergency downtime and potential spoilage loss.
